Scaffold Inspection Form

WebAll uprights or standards of a scaffold are to be mounted on a steel base plate. The thickness of the steel base plate shall be a minimum 6mm and size shall be of 150 mm x 150mm. Irrespective of the supporting ground condition or concrete surface, the base plate is to be used mandatory. Upright Scaffolding is manufactured in the United States and NOT imported from ASIA or … WebScaffold components must be able to support at least four times their maximum intended load. The scaffolding platform should be fully planked, with no more than a 1-inch gap between planks or planks and uprights. The gap between the last plank and the uprights should be less than 9½ inches. All platforms should be at least 18 inches wide.

WebDec 23, 2014 · Supported scaffold poles, legs, posts, frames, and uprights shall be plumb (i.e. perfectly vertical) and braced to prevent swaying and displacement. Cross-bracing is required on both front and back sides of each scaffold buck or frame. To check a scaffold for being plumb, use a level on two opposite uprights.
